The Best Time to Visit Lexington, KY: Spring and Fall

Spring and fall are the best times to visit Lexington, KY, with mild temperatures and plenty of sunshine. The average high temperature in March is 64°F (18°C), while the average low temperature is 45°F (7°C). In September, the average high temperature is 77°F (25°C), while the average low temperature is 58°F (14°C). These temperatures make it perfect for outdoor activities like hiking, biking, and horseback riding.

The Best Time to Visit Lexington, KY: Summer

Summer is peak tourist season in Lexington, KY, with warm temperatures and plenty of sunshine. The average high temperature in July is 87°F (31°C), while the average low temperature is 68°F (20°C). While summer can be hot and humid, it’s a great time to visit Lexington’s many outdoor attractions, such as the Kentucky Horse Park, the Arboretum, and the Raven Run Nature Sanctuary.

The Best Time to Visit Lexington, KY: Winter

Winter is the coolest season in Lexington, KY, with average temperatures ranging from 34°F (1°C) to 51°F (11°C). While it may be cold, winter is a great time to visit Lexington’s many indoor attractions, such as the Kentucky Horse Park’s Hall of Champions, the Mary Todd Lincoln House, and the Lexington History Museum.
